In 1962, Rachel Carson published Silent Spring, which dramatized the potential dangers of __________ to food, wildlife, and huma
Elenna [48]

Answer:

pesticides

Explanation:

One major theme of the <em>Silent Spring</em> is the negative power of humans to affect natural world by polluting and making it lethal with the use of pesticides. Carson argues that pesticides have harmful effects on food, on wildlife and on humans. The author gives the example of DDT which is a prime killer and goes on to blame the chemical industry of deliberately  spreading wrong information.

The book explores the effects of pesticides on natural ecosystems, on foods that humans consume which lead to cancer and other serious diseases. Critics said that Silent Spring changed the balance of power in the world since many policy changes came into force in the use of DDT and other pesticides and environment-policy changes. <em>Silent Spring</em> helped cause a reversal in the US' national pesticide policy, which led to a nationwide ban on DDT for agricultural uses. It helped create the US Environmental Protection Agency in 1970.
